Rebuilding The Map Before Reading The Scoreboard

I was born in Malaysia, have worked in Vietnam for nearly a decade, and spent a long stretch in the video rooms of football clubs before returning to badminton. In 2026, I hosted broadcasts of major events including the Table Tennis World Cup and the Sudirman Cup. That experience left me with one professional habit: I never begin an analysis with the score. I begin with the geometry of the court.

A singles court is 13.4 metres long and 5.18 metres wide; a doubles court is 6.1 metres wide. The longest diagonal a singles player must defend is about 14.4 metres, and in doubles nearly 14.7 metres. The net is 1.524 metres at the centre and 1.55 metres at the posts. That is everything the laws of the game give you. The rest is a problem of distributing positions.

The Three Radii Of A Player

In the scouting file I built from 2026 onward, I divide a player's spatial ability into three layers of radius, and this is the tool I use most when analysing badminton.

The first layer is the reaching radius. That is the furthest distance a player can touch the shuttle with a lunge plus arm extension. It can be measured with a tape, and it is largely limited by height and arm length. Most Vietnamese players in the national top group are not far behind players in the world's top 50 at this layer.

The second layer is the quality radius. That is the zone from which a player can still send the shuttle to a target with enough accuracy and speed to apply pressure at that level. My tracking experience suggests the quality radius is typically only about 60 to 70 percent of the reaching radius. Beyond that line, the player still reaches the shuttle, but the shot becomes safe, short on angle, and lands exactly where the opponent is waiting.

The third layer is the decision radius. This is the distance from which a player can read the shuttle's direction from the opponent's body shape, shoulder angle and racket position before contact, and start moving before the shuttle leaves the strings. This layer is almost invisible on television, because the camera always follows the shuttle.

The gap between the reaching radius and the decision radius accounts for most of the distance between Vietnamese badminton and the world's top 30.

I have sat through more than a hundred matches involving Vietnamese players across several years, logging foot position at the moment the opponent made contact. The result repeated uncomfortably often: in the opening rallies, Vietnamese players' base position is relatively good. From the eighth stroke onward, the gap between their actual position and their optimal position begins to widen, sometimes to a full metre. At that point the shuttle still comes back, but the quality of the return has changed.

The Dead Zone And An Invisible Oscillation

If I had to pick one concept to explain why a player who dominates domestically runs out of air internationally, I would pick the dead zone in mid-court.

It sits roughly 1.5 to 3 metres behind the short service line, between the attacking zone at the net and the defensive zone at the rear. Standing there, a player has neither enough time to play an attacking shot nor enough depth to absorb a heavy smash. It is where bad decisions are exposed.

Elite players do not stand on a point; they stand in a zone. That zone shifts constantly, and the shift is dictated by the opponent's body shape. When the opponent opens the shoulder backward, the base drops back. When the opponent lowers the shoulder and points the racket down, the base moves toward the net.

My observation of Vietnamese players is this: their base oscillates about one beat slower. By the time the opponent is set to play deep, the player is still forward. On recognising it, they retreat. Just as they arrive, the opponent switches to a drop. Their oscillation amplitude within a rally is typically only 60 to 80 centimetres, while top players shift their base across 1.5 to 2 metres.

That is exactly what those six points at Nguyen Du Stadium were. The opponent did not need to hit harder. He only needed to move the shuttle between two poles and wait for the opposing base to drift on its own.

The Third Shot Shapes The Whole Rally

At professional level, the first three strokes of a rally are not meant to win the point. They are meant to shape the geometry of what follows. Whoever controls the net on the third stroke controls almost the entire rally.

I call that stroke the locking beat. When you place the shuttle tight to the net with high quality on the third stroke, the opponent is forced to lift. Once the shuttle is lifted, you own the choice of angle. The choice itself is space.

The problem for many Vietnamese players is that their net replies are too safe. The proportion of straight net replies with no racket hold is strikingly high in the domestic matches I watch. The racket hold, delaying the moment of contact to force the opponent to wait and guess, is almost absent from youth training. It is taught late, once reflexes have already set.

The consequence is concrete. When the net reply carries no delay, the opponent reads the direction the instant the racket meets the shuttle. They arrive half a beat early. And arriving half a beat early at the net gives them two options: push deep into the rear corner, or cut the shuttle cross-court. Both push you into the dead zone.

The six closing points I described are a sequence of lost locking beats. Not a player weakening, but a player stripped of his options six times.

The Recovery Step: Where Time Is Stolen

There is a technical detail spectators almost never see, even though it decides matches more than any smash.

It is the moment the recovery step back to the central base begins.

In elite players, the recovery begins while the shuttle is still travelling toward the opponent. In other words, their feet arrive at the base before the opponent makes contact. They are not reacting to the shot; they are reacting to the possibility of the shot.

In many Vietnamese players, the recovery begins after the racket has already met the shuttle. The discrepancy looks tiny, perhaps 0.2 to 0.4 seconds. But across a twelve-stroke rally, that discrepancy compounds into two to four seconds lost. In a sport where the distance covered in an elite men's singles match can reach several kilometres, losing a few seconds per rally is the entire gap.

How I put it to young coaches is this: badminton does not reward the fastest runner; it rewards the one who arrives before the opponent swings. In chess, a piece that moves only after seeing the opponent's move will always lose to a piece that moves after inferring intent. On a badminton court, that difference is measured in centimetres.

Doubles: An Illusion Of Power And An Undercounted Rotation

Vietnamese doubles has one obvious strength: fast flat exchanges and hard smashes from the back. At regional level, that game is enough to win. At continental and world level, it runs into a wall.

That wall is not smash power. That wall is rotation.

In an elite doubles rally, the two players change formation constantly: from front-and-back while attacking, to side-by-side when pushed into defence, then back to front-and-back on the counter. From my logs, a top pair may change structure six to nine times in a long rally. Domestic pairs typically change two to four times, and most of those changes are passive, made because they have to rather than because they designed it.

The key lies in the position of the front player while the partner attacks. In top pairs, that player is not standing there to receive the straight reply. They stand there to cut off the cross-court, because the straight reply has already been assigned to the partner behind. It is a problem of dividing spatial responsibility, and it is solved before the shuttle is struck, not after.

In many Vietnamese pairs, both players wait for the same direction. The result is a large hole opening in the other direction, and the opponent only needs to hit into it twice to end the rally.

The Counter-Angle: Fitness Is Only Twenty Percent Of The Story

After every defeat by a higher-ranked opponent, the most familiar line in the press room is that the fitness was not there. I do not deny it. But I believe it explains roughly one fifth of the problem, and repeating it so often has become a way of avoiding analysis.

If fitness were the main cause, the error would appear steadily from the start and grow with time. What I observe is different. The error appears late in the rally, not late in the match. A player can still move well at minute forty yet lose position on the tenth stroke of a rally. That is a signature of decision error, not of physical exhaustion.

The second point worth raising is the homogenisation of style. Over the past seven or eight years, most cohorts of young Vietnamese players have been trained to a single template: fast attack, heavy smashing, imposing from the first stroke. That template is borrowed from Southeast and East Asian schools, where players have an entirely different physical base and match density.

But Nguyen Tien Minh did not play that template. The game that made his name was controlling, patient, solid in defence, changing tempo and waiting for errors. It was a model suited to the physique and mentality of a Vietnamese player, and it was proven by a world No. 5 ranking.

When identity is replaced by a copy, what is lost is not technique. It is competitive advantage. Small badminton nations do not win by playing like big ones. They win by playing something the big ones cannot train for, because they never need to.

The third point, and perhaps the most contentious: the concept of load management in Vietnamese youth badminton is being romanticised. In practice, most of the training-volume reductions I have witnessed did not originate from recovery data. They originated from friendly-match schedules, from amateur tournaments that need players for their image, and from sponsor exhibition days. Afterwards, the shortened session is given a more scientific name.

The check is simple and impossible to bluff: compare a player's decision radius at minute ten and at minute sixty of the same match. If those two figures differ significantly, the load management programme is not doing its job. If they match, that player has been prepared correctly, whatever the data sheet in the training room says.

What I Will Verify At The Next Tournament

Space never lies; only those who read it are in a hurry.

At the next domestic tournament I attend, I will log three things, and I invite readers to log them too.

First, the player's foot position at the exact moment the opponent's racket meets the shuttle. Not when the shuttle crosses the net, but one beat earlier. If the feet are still moving, the decision radius is short.

Second, the moment the recovery step begins. If the foot leaves the contact point only after the racket has struck, you are watching a player paying in time.

Third, the quality of the third shot in the rally. If the net reply always travels straight with no delay, the options for the entire rally have already been handed over.

I have watched enough matches to know that the naked eye sees roughly one third of the truth on court. The rest is not in the beautiful smashes; it is in the empty spaces nobody films. If, over the next twelve months, a Vietnamese player can narrow the gap between the reaching radius and the decision radius to a few percentage points, their ranking will move without a single extra fitness session.
